Ok so in order to do this, you have to set up an equation. Let's make a=the score of the first test and b=the score of the second test. (You can choose different variables, it doesn't matter.) It says the sum of the two equals 170. So, a+b=170. It also says that the score of the first was 6 less than the second. This can be shown as a=b-6. Now you can plug this in for a in your original equation. It will look like:
(b-6)+b=170
You can solve for b.
2b-6=170
2b=176
b=88
Since you want a, plug into either equation for b. I'll use the second one.
a=88-6
So, a=82

Answer:
The amount of simple interest earned is $156.79
Step-by-step explanation:
Mathematically;
Simple interest = PRT/100
From the question;
P = $525
R = 5.5%
T ; to get this, we need to make the numbers agree;
We do this by dividing number of months by 12 and number of days by 365
So 5 years, 5 months and 5 days will be;
5 + 5/12 + 5/365 = 5.43
So, using this in the simple interest calculations, we have;
S.I = (525 * 5.5 * 5.43)/100
S.I = $156.79
